The 2nd XI Stats highlights for 2025 and the changes that apply to the “All Time Greats” are detailed below.
- Two centuries were scored in the season, one by Advaith Bali, who was comfortably the team’s highest run scorer, and the other by Sam Bell. For both it was their first century at this level.
- Whilst Rory Haughton’s “All Time” average slipped a little this year he became just the 13th player to score over 2000 2nd XI runs. Both Advaith Bali and Seth McDowall have reached the qualifying mark of 1000 runs to enter the list of “2nd XI Greats”.
- For the third year running there were no record partnerships.
- Toby Briggs took the most wickets in the season with 21 and that enabled him to become only the second ever 2nd XI bowler to take over 300 wickets. He is now on 315 but still 57 behind David Edge.
- The best bowling performance of the season was Jack Sadler’s 6-28 against The Old Rutlishians. This was the first occasion since 2018 that a 2nd XI bowler had taken 6 or more wickets in a match.
- No new bowlers reached the qualifying level of 70 wickets.
